The market is dominated by domestic suppliers, as imports account for 1.4% of total market size in 2022. B2B drives market demand, with B2B spending representing 98.2% of total demand in 2022. Indonesia has the sixth largest market size for printing regionally, with demand reaching USD4.0 billion in 2022. Perum Percetakan Uang Republik Indonesia (Perum Peruri) is the largest company in Indonesia, generating 5.0% of the industry’s total production value in 2022. The industry is fragmented, with the top five companies generating 11.4% of total production value in 2022. The total number of companies increases in 2022, to 15,569 units. The costs of the industry increase by 10.8% in 2022, largely driven by rising B2B costs. The industry’s profitability decreases and stands at 16.6% of production value in 2022, the seventh highest regionally. The industry’s exports share decreases in 2022 to 1.8% of total production output. With production value of USD3.2 billion, Indonesia accounts for 1.2% of the Asia Pacific total in 2022.
